Output e323f85166c4eb264f4528c539e437d6ea3e26abaa14b7b3703079310cfbee21:1

value
268448286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a051153b69cc1b368052271c7658532750656f10 OP_EQUAL
address
3GJhAyfw57op6fuEpDJ3Ed2gR2B2v9Y1Tk
transaction
e323f85166c4eb264f4528c539e437d6ea3e26abaa14b7b3703079310cfbee21